You're drowning in data projects in Data Science. How can you streamline your workflow effectively? (original) (raw)
In the sea of Data Science tasks, efficient workflow is your lifesaver. To keep afloat and enhance productivity:
- Automate repetitive tasks using scripts or software tools to save time and reduce errors.
- Prioritize projects based on impact and deadline, focusing your energy where it’s most needed.
- Adopt version control systems like Git to track changes and collaborate effectively with your team.
How do you streamline your data projects? Feel free to share your strategies.
In the sea of Data Science tasks, efficient workflow is your lifesaver. To keep afloat and enhance productivity:
- Automate repetitive tasks using scripts or software tools to save time and reduce errors.
- Prioritize projects based on impact and deadline, focusing your energy where it’s most needed.
- Adopt version control systems like Git to track changes and collaborate effectively with your team.
How do you streamline your data projects? Feel free to share your strategies.
Help others by sharing more (125 characters min.)
5 answers
- To streamline data projects, I focus on automation and prioritization. Automating repetitive tasks using Python scripts or tools like Airflow saves hours and minimizes errors. Prioritizing projects based on business impact and deadlines ensures my energy is focused where it matters most. Version control using Git fosters seamless collaboration with my team, reducing bottlenecks. Additionally, I adopt agile methodologies to break down tasks, track progress, and stay adaptable. Regular retrospectives further refine our approach, ensuring we improve with every project cycle.
- Optimizing your workflow when overwhelmed by data projects in data science requires prioritization, strategic delegation, and efficiency enhancements. Here's how to regain control and deliver effectively: ✅ 1. Prioritize Tasks Based on Impact. ✅ 2. Break Projects into Manageable Chunks. ✅ 3. Automate Repetitive Tasks. ✅ 4. Leverage Version Control and Collaboration Tools. ✅ 5. Delegate Effectively. ✅ 6. Standardize Workflows. ✅ 7. Set Realistic Deadlines. ✅ 8. Utilize Agile Project Management. ✅ 9. Learn to Say No or Negotiate Scope. ✅ 10. Schedule Regular Breaks and Downtime. Implementing these strategies will help you handle multiple projects more effectively while maintaining quality and reducing stress.
- A key strategy that’s worked well for managing numerous data projects is automating repetitive tasks. During a particularly demanding project, I used Python scripts to handle data cleaning and transformations, saving hours and minimizing errors. Prioritizing projects based on impact and deadlines also allowed me to focus on the most critical tasks first. Additionally, version control with Git has been invaluable for tracking changes and collaborating efficiently, reducing the risk of losing work or introducing errors, and making teamwork seamless.
- Navigating data projects responsibly Automate Repetitive Tasks ☞ Use scripts or tools like Airflow ♠︎ Turn your coffee breaks from 'data loading time' to actual breaks Prioritize Projects ☞ Use Eisenhower Matrix for task management ♠︎ Vote off the least impactful tasks Version Control ☞ Implement Git for code tracking ♠︎ Git commit messages: where 'Fixed stuff' becomes an art form Standardize Processes ☞ Create reusable code libraries Document thoroughly Regular Code Reviews ☞ Use pull requests for team collaboration Catch errors early Continuous Learning ☞ Stay updated with new tools and techniques Attend workshops and conferences Time Management ☞ Use Pomodoro Technique for focused work Set realistic deadlines
- Managing multiple data projects can be overwhelming, but these strategies help streamline my workflow: 1️⃣ Automate repetitive tasks: Use scripts or tools to save time and minimize errors. 2️⃣ Prioritize by impact and deadline: Focus on high-impact projects and those with tight deadlines. 3️⃣ Use version control: Implement tools like Git to track changes and collaborate smoothly with the team. These steps keep my work organized and efficient.
Thanks for your feedback
Your feedback is private. Like or react to bring the conversation to your network.
More articles on Data Science
- Struggling with team communication in data engineering and data science? 19 contributions
- You're developing an algorithm. How can you ensure unbiased data collection? 24 contributions
- You're developing an algorithm. How can you ensure unbiased data collection? 17 contributions
- You're facing doubts about data accuracy in your projects. How do you reassure stakeholders? 56 contributions
- How can you adapt your analysis techniques when confronted with unforeseen data quality issues? 20 contributions
- How can you adapt your analysis techniques when confronted with unforeseen data quality issues? 28 contributions
- How can you collaborate effectively with team members to troubleshoot and resolve complex data anomalies? 28 contributions
- Clients are pushing for risky data practices. How will you protect privacy? 15 contributions
- Stakeholders are challenging your data interpretation. How do you effectively address their pushback? 19 contributions
- You're handling sensitive data analysis. How do you safeguard individuals' anonymity effectively? 22 contributions
- You're facing performance issues in your data pipeline. How can you ensure optimal scalability? 13 contributions
- Data quality issues pop up out of nowhere. How do you manage client expectations? 25 contributions
- Your data sources are telling different stories. How do you reconcile the discrepancies? 33 contributions
- Balancing speed and caution in data science projects: Are you willing to risk accuracy for quick decisions? 34 contributions
- You need to analyze sensitive health data without breaches. How do you ensure privacy? 21 contributions
``